Webmin je webové rozhraní pro správu systému určené pro systémy podobné Unixu, jako je Linux. Nabízí komplexní sadu funkcí pro správu vašeho systému, včetně správy systému, sítě, úložiště a zabezpečení. Webmin je volný software s otevřeným zdrojovým kódem licencovaný pod GNUVšeobecnou veřejnou licencí.
- Proč potřebuji používat Webmin na VPS?
- Jak nainstalovat Webmin na server CentOS nebo server založený na RHEL
- Krok 1: Nejdříve musíte nainstalovat balíčky závislostí.
- Krok 2: Potřebujeme přidat Webmin repozitář do seznamu repozitářů. Otevřete terminál a zadejte následující příkaz:
- Krok 3: Přidejte následující řádky do souboru:
- Krok 4: Nyní musíte stáhnout a nainstalovat GPG klíč pomocí následujícího příkazu:
- Krok 5: Aktualizujte repozitář:
- Krok 6: Následně můžete Webmin nainstalovat zadáním následujícího příkazu:
- Krok 7: Spusťte službu a nastavte ji tak, aby se spustila automaticky:
- Krok 8: Pokud máte firewall, měli byste Webmin povolit skrz firewall zadáním následujícího příkazu:
- Krok 9: Nyní se můžete přihlásit do Webmin. Otevřete následující web ve svém prohlížeči:
- Krok 10: Zadejte své uživatelské jméno a heslo pomocí protokolu HTTPS.
- Krok 11: Nakonfigurujte svůj VPS
- Krok 12: Změňte standardní port
- Virtuální hostitel Webmin
- Jak nainstalovat Webmin na server Ubuntu nebo Debian
- Závěr
Pomocí libovolného moderního webového prohlížeče můžete nastavit uživatelské účty, Apache, DNS, sdílení souborů a mnoho dalšího.
V této příručce se naučíte instalovat Webmin na VPS, na server Ubuntu a na server založený na Debian.
Předtím se však podívejme na výhody Webmin a zjistěme, proč ji potřebujeme.
Proč potřebuji používat Webmin na VPS?
Webmin je webový nástroj pro správu serverů. Díky němu můžete spravovat svůj server z webového prohlížeče odkudkoli na světě. Obsahuje širokou škálu modulů pro řadu běžných úkolů a lze ji rozšířit o další moduly podle potřeby. Někteří lidé dokonce tvrdí, že Webmin je vítězem Webmin vs. cPanel.
Používání Webmin na VPS má řadu výhod. Zde jsou některé důležité z nich:
- Snad nejdůležitější výhodou je, že Webmin je zdarma a otevřeného kódu. Nemusíte se tedy obávat svého rozpočtu.
- Webmin se snadno používá a učí. Poskytuje uživatelsky přívětivé grafické rozhraní pro správu serveru. To může být velmi užitečné, pokud jste v administraci serverů noví, protože vám umožňuje snadno provádět úkoly, jako je vytváření uživatelských účtů, konfigurace Apache a správa vašich databází.
- Webmin podporuje všechny hlavní distribuce Linux, a nemusíte si dělat starosti se změnou serveru.
- Když nainstalujete Webmin na VPS, může vám pomoci ušetřit čas tím, že poskytuje zkratky pro často používané příkazy.
- Také eliminuje potřebu používat nástroje příkazového řádku pro úpravu konfiguračních souborů a spouštění příkazů.
- Webmin poskytuje API pro integraci aplikací třetích stran do systému Webmin.
- Další výhodou hostování Webmin na VPS je, že vám pomůže zůstat organizovaní. Protože jsou všechna nastavení a konfigurace serveru uložena na jednom místě, je snadné najít to, co hledáte. To může být obzvláště užitečné, pokud často potřebujete provádět změny nastavení serveru.
- Navíc nainstalujte Webmin na VPS, abyste zůstali bezpeční.
- Nakonec má velkou komunitu uživatelů s mnoha užitečnou dokumentací a podpůrnými fóry. Nemusíte se tedy obávat její důvěryhodnosti.
Nyní, když víte, jak důležité je naučit se instalovat Webmin na VPS, můžeme začít.
Čtěte také: Nainstalujte pptp VPN na svůj VPS
Jak nainstalovat Webmin na server CentOS nebo server založený na RHEL
Pokud hledáte uživatelsky přívětivé rozhraní pro správu VPS, pak je Webmin vynikající volbou. Podívejme se, jak nainstalovat Webmin na VPS (virtuální soukromý server).
Krok 1: Nejdříve musíte nainstalovat balíčky závislostí.
sudo yum install nano -y
Krok 2: Potřebujeme přidat Webmin repozitář do seznamu repozitářů. Otevřete terminál a zadejte následující příkaz:
sudo nano /etc/yum.repos.d/webmin.repo
Krok 3: Přidejte následující řádky do souboru:
[Webmin] name=Webmin Distribution Neutral #baseurl=http://download.webmin.com/download/yum mirrorlist=http://download.webmin.com/download/yum/mirrorlist enabled=1
Krok 4: Nyní musíte stáhnout a nainstalovat GPG klíč pomocí následujícího příkazu:
wget http://www.webmin.com/jcameron-key.asc
sudo rpm --import jcameron-key.asc
Krok 5: Aktualizujte repozitář:
sudo yum check-update
Krok 6: Následně můžete Webmin nainstalovat zadáním následujícího příkazu:
sudo yum install webmin -y
Pokud instalace selhala, protože závislosti nejsou připraveny, znovu zadejte příkaz instalace.
Krok 7: Spusťte službu a nastavte ji tak, aby se spustila automaticky:
chkconfig webmin on
service webmin start
Krok 8: Pokud máte firewall, měli byste Webmin povolit skrz firewall zadáním následujícího příkazu:
firewall-cmd --permanent --add-port=10000/tcp
firewall-cmd --reload
Krok 9: Nyní se můžete přihlásit do Webmin. Otevřete následující web ve svém prohlížeči:
https://your-ip-addres:10000
Krok 10: Zadejte své uživatelské jméno a heslo pomocí protokolu HTTPS.
Ve výchozím nastavení je uživatelské jméno root a heslo je heslo uživatele root.
Krok 11: Nakonfigurujte svůj VPS
Nyní je čas nakonfigurovat váš VPS pomocí Webmin přechodem na "konfiguraci Webmin".
Krok 12: Změňte standardní port
Pokud má váš Webmin VPS veřejnou IP adresu, přejděte na "porty a adresy" a umístěte standardní port na "některou".
Tady to máte. Nyní víte, jak nainstalovat Webmin na VPS.
Pokud chcete změnit heslo Webmin, můžete zadat tento příkaz:
/usr/libexec/webmin/changepass.pl /etc/webmin root NEWPASSWORD
Není však doporučeno měnit heslo pro konkrétního uživatele v Webmin.
Virtuální hostitel Webmin
Jednou z mnoha funkcí Webmin je virtuální hostitel Webmin. Umožňuje vám hostovat více webů na jednom serveru. Po instalaci Webmin na VPS můžete vytvořit virtuální hostitele následujícím postupem:
- Krok 1: Go do ovládacího panelu.
- Krok 2: Aktualizujte svůj Webmin, abyste se ujistili, že používáte jeho nejnovější verzi.
- Krok 3: Přihlaste se do Webmin a klikněte na ikonu Servers.
- Krok 4: Klikněte na Apache WebServer.
- Krok 5: V části "Vytvoření nového virtuálního serveru" vyberte "libovolnou adresu".
- Krok 6: V části „port" zadejte 80 a vyberte poslední přepínač.
- Krok 7: V části "document root" zadejte název souborů HTML, které bude váš virtuální host používat.
- Krok 8: Zadejte název domény do sekce "název serveru".
Právě jste vytvořili virtuální host Webmin.
Jak nainstalovat Webmin na server Ubuntu nebo Debian
Ubuntu je operační systém založený na Debianu, který je populární pro svou jednoduchost a širokou nabídku softwarových balíčků. Ubuntu je také jednou z nejčastěji používaných distribucí Linuxu na webových serverech, zejména díky dobře integrovanému nástroji Plesk. Plesk poskytuje intuitivní grafické rozhraní pro správu nastavení serveru včetně DNS, e-mailu a uživatelských účtů. Usnadňuje konfiguraci serveru Ubuntu těm, kteří nejsou obeznámeni se syntaxí příkazového řádku Linuxu.
Čtěte také: Apache vs. Nginx 2022
Nainstalovali jste Webmin na VPS. Teď vám ukážeme, jak nainstalovat Webmin na server Ubuntu nebo server s Debian.
Nejdříve je třeba nainstalovat balíčky závislostí.
sudo apt install software-properties-common apt-transport-https -y
Přidejte repositář Webmin a GPG klíč.
sudo wget -q http://www.webmin.com/jcameron-key.asc -O- | sudo apt-key add -
sudo add-apt-repository "deb [arch=amd64] http://download.webmin.com/download/repository sarge contrib"
Nyní můžeme nainstalovat Webmin:
sudo apt install webmin -y
Pokud máte firewall, povolte ho pomocí tohoto příkazu:
sudo ufw allow 10000/tcp
To bylo vše. Výchozí uživatelské jméno je „root" a heslo je vaše aktuální heslo uživatele root.
Nyní otevřete svůj webový prohlížeč a přejděte na následující adresu:
V některých případech distribuce Debian nebo Ubuntu neumožňují přihlášení uživatelem "root" a heslem. V takovém případě zadejte "sudo" místo uživatelského jména.
Po přihlášení si můžete webový server nakonfigurovat podle svých potřeb a cílů.
Bleskově rychlý VPS
Neuspokojujte se s jakýmkoli VPS. zapomeňte na parní stroje a staré HDDy — pořiďte si NVMe SSD VPS od Cloudzy a zažijte skutečnou rychlost!
Získejte SSD VPSZávěr
Závěrem, Webmin je mimořádně výkonný nástroj pro správu VPS. Jde o open-source řešení zdarma, které se snadno instaluje a používá. Nabízí také spoustu možností pro správu vašeho serveru.
Pokud tedy hledáte jednoduchý způsob, jak spravovat svůj server a udržovat ho v dobrém stavu, doporučuji vám projít si náš průvodce a zjistit, jak nainstalovat Webmin na VPS nebo Ubuntu. Je tu ale ještě jedna věc.
Pamatuji si, když jsem chtěl koupit VPS. Pamatuju si, jak jsem se snažil najít spolehlivého, bezpečného a zabezpečeného poskytovatele. I když jsem něco takového našel, bylo to buď příliš drahé, nebo mělo nedostatečný výkon. Vzpomínám si, jak jsem byl frustrovaný a jak jsem se chtěl vzdát. Už jsem byl připravený skončit, když jsem objevil Cloudzy VPS.
Cloudzy nabízí špičkový a vysoce výkonný VPS za cenu nižší než dva kusy ostrých kuřecích nugetek. S Cloudzy RAMs, NVMe úložištěm a propustností 1 Gbps máte vše, co potřebujete.